I will include general info about crashes below but make sure you don't have any outdated body or clothing replacements, like LunarEclipse.

Crashes caused by Custom Content
Any outdated Custom Content like clothing, additional objects, edited tuning or other new content can cause crashes! Additional content to WickedWhims animations, penis replacements, skin replacements and extra objects are no exception to this rule. Custom Content is generally the most common issue of the game crashing.
 
Make a copy of your saves (Documents\Electronic Arts\The Sims 4\saves) and try removing all Custom Content you have. Load the game afterward and see if the problem persists. Remember to remove everything, don't assume that something can't cause issues, no exceptions!
 
Crashes caused by Script Mods
Less likely, but still possible, are crashes caused by script mods. The reason for them being the lesser evil is the nature of the code they are running which is protected from ending the game process and crashing. Where it's still possible, it's rare that script mods will cause the game to crash and WickedWhims is classified as a script mod.
 
Since generally, you're looking to have the script mods (like WickedWhims or MC Command Center) running you don't really want to remove them. If removing Custom Content didn't help then look into posting any exception files that are being created by the game.
